Rings of Supersonic Steel by Mark L. Morgan offers an in-depth exploration of the air defenses of the United States Army, focusing particularly on the post-World War II era through to the end of the NIKE missile program. This revised 3rd edition acts as a definitive guide to all the NIKE and related air defense sites across the United States. Notably, it includes full-color images of NIKE unit distinctive insignia and previously unpublished material on the NIKE nuclear warhead, providing a comprehensive resource for military historians and enthusiasts.

Main Themes and Topics

The primary themes of Rings of Supersonic Steel revolve around the military and technological advancements in air defense systems during the Cold War period. The book extensively covers the development and deployment of the NIKE missile systems, emphasizing their strategic significance in protecting the United States from potential aerial threats during a crucial period in military history. It also delves into the organizational framework and operational strategies of the U.S. Army's air defense units.
